Real-time Interactive Reinforcement Learning for Robots

A. L. Thomaz, G. Hoffman, C. Breazeal

Abstract

It is our goal to understand the role real-time human interaction can play in machine learning algorithms for robots. In this paper we present Interactive Reinforcement Learning (IRL) as a plausible approach for training human-centric assistive robots by natural interaction. We describe an experimental platform to study IRL, pose questions arising from IRL, and discuss initial observations obtained during the development of our system.
